Wife and I have had these 6 years, 100+ dives and have never had a problem. 57 - 80 degree water and deepest depth is 147' . They breathe easy and consistently except when you're on your back. I highly recommend a softer and more flexible hose though. After 5 dives a day for a week jaw fatigue sets in due to the hard hose and trying to look at everything. I got this as part of a package. The reviews made it seem like a good value. My friend and I both bought the same regualtor for a trip to Cozumel. We're both rather new and had been using rental equipment. The rental stuff at times was not that good so we decided to make the plunge. We both had a little problem with the free flow on the surface. The switch, + and - is not intuitive. We both require reading glasses and the little symbols are hard to read. I tried pushing the switch to both settings hile on the surface but did not notice any change. I had a free flow on my first dive but it didn't happen again. My friend got afree flow at the end of 2 dives. Not a big deal, just an annoyance. We both found the regs easy to use. As a new reg owner I would have liked to have some instruction on assembly, how much to tighten the connections, etc.

Innovation at its best is the way to explain the function of the Genesis GS2000 Regulator. The first stage regulator incorporates Genesis Dry Air Demand (DAD). This simple yet unique design has a flow-by piston that mechanically balance the air of the first stage ensuring excellent breathing characteristics at full or low cylinder pressures. Balanced flow-by piston design, which is a "fail safe" mechanism, with a patented dry seal internal mechanism to keep the intricate components clean and contaminate free no matter what kind of environment you dive it in, constructed from marine grade chrome plated brass for long life and durability.
The DAD's function allows the regulator is increase the intermediate pressure of the regulator without messy oils or grease as with more sophisticated designs. This added benefit makes the regulator virtually uncontaminated from the environment of salt, sand or chlorine internally, which makes it the choice of most repair technicians. The first stage is equipped with two 7/16" threaded high pressure (HP) ports and four 3/8" threaded low pressure (LP) ports for addition of gauges and LP accessories; this is one work horse first stage regulator. Tee - shaped design reduces regulator pr ofile when mounted on tank minimizing opportunity to make contact with the back of the head. First stage has a high capacity inlet filter for smooth delivery of air to the second stage.
The Genesis GS2000 Balance 2'nd Stage delivers air effortlessly; its pre-dive/dive switch eliminates sensitivity when swimming through surf, jumping off the side of the boat, or fining in a current, yet allows high performance breathing when needed. Durability is assured with a non-corrosive ABS/Polycarbonate housing and a corrosion resistant passivated (302) stainless steel demand valve lever. Breathing resistance is factory set for optimal resistance. The GS2000 2'nd stage regulator adjustment knob is unique in that once the diver finishes tuning the regulator at the surface, the second stage automatically compensates for changes in ambient pressure providing smooth and easy breathing from start to finish of your dive. The regulators orthodontic mouthpiece allows hours of comfortable breathing without jaw fatigue. Regulator comes with an owner's manual and a 31" (78.75 cm) 3/8" threaded low pressure hose. Regulator is Nitrox compatible up to 40% oxygen out-of-the-box".
